  The following provides a general description of the scheduled monument.

  The monument consists of the remains of a castle, dating to the medieval period. A castle
  is a defended residence or stronghold, built mainly of stone, in which the principal or
  sole defence comprises the walls and towers bounding the site. Some form of keep may have
  stood within the enclosure but these were not significant in defensive terms and served
  mainly to provide accommodation. Dolforwyn Castle is situated above the village of Abermule.
  The fortification was established by Llywelyn ap Gruffudd, Prince of Gwynedd in the late
  13th century. It is sited on a wooded ridge commanding excellent views of the upper Severn
  Valley. The original castle consisted of a rectangular keep at the south west end of the
  platform and a circular tower at the opposite end. The two structures were subsequently
  connected by ramparts to make a rectangular shaped enclosure with a D-shaped tower on the
  northern wall. The enclosed area was divided into two wards by a rock-cut ditch. A two-storey
  structure was built against the north wall. The main gateway into the castle was in the
  west wall. A smaller entrance was sited in the south wall.

  The monument is of national importance for its potential to enhance our knowledge of medieval
  defensive practices. The monument is well-preserved and an important relic of the medieval
  landscape. It retains significant archaeological potential, with a strong probability of
  the presence of both structural evidence and intact associated deposits.

  The scheduled area comprises the remains described and areas around them within which related
  evidence may be expected to survive.'
